More than 200 people, most of them Islamic- Americans, demonstrated peacefully today outside the state Capitol asking state and national leaders to press Israel for a cease-fire against the Gaza Strip's Hamas rulers.
Marching to chants of "Free, Free Palestine," about 200 people, including Ghassan Dabbour, center, gathered at the state Capitol today to protest Israel's attack on the Gaza Strip. The sign to Dabbour's left was removed from the protest, and the person bringing the sign has been banned from future protests, according to Razi Hashmi, Oklahoma City chapter of Council on American-Islamic Relations.
